ORLANDO, FL / ACCESS Newswire / June 18, 2026 / Laser Photonics Corporation (NASDAQ:LASE) ("Laser Photonics" or the "Company"), a global leader in laser systems for industrial and defense applications, along with Fonon Technologies, an affiliated company within the LASE Group of Companies, today introduced a fully automated laser processing solution for the avionics and military electronics sectors, delivering high-precision stripping, marking, and cutting of wires and busbars.
The computer-controlled system streamlines complex wire harness production by measuring, marking, stripping, and cutting wires in a single continuous process. Fully compliant with SAE Aerospace and military MIL-SPEC standards, the technology uses non-contact laser ablation to protect underlying metal conductors from damage.
The High Precision Advantage
The system uses a UV laser for precise wire marking and dual CO2 lasers for clean wire and busbar insulation removal, offering distinct advantages over traditional mechanical methods:
• Damage-Free Execution: The laser wavelengths are absorbed by polymer insulation (including polyimide, Teflon, and Kapton) but safely reflected by the metal core, ensuring zero defects, nicks, or core damage.
• On-The-Fly (OTF) Marking: Integrated closed-loop encoder feedback enables high-contrast, permanent tracking marks on wires moving at speeds up to 600 feet per minute.
• Fluid & Friction Resistance: Eliminates traditional inks that smear or require chemical solvents, delivering permanent surface marks unaffected by grease or hydraulic fluids.
• Seamless Automation: Integrates effortlessly into single-piece flow manufacturing setups and can be paired with camera vision modules for automated quality verification.

ACCESS NewswireApproximately $0.8 Million Order Marks the Company's Entry into the Data Center Infrastructure Supply Chain; Programmable Robotic Cell Signals Potential for Follow-On Orders as Customer Scales Data Center ProductionORLANDO, FL / ACCESS Newswire / June 16, 2026 / Laser Photonics Corporation (NASDAQ:LASE) ("Laser Photonics" or the "Company"), a global leader in laser systems for industrial and defense applications, today announced it has delivered its first robotic laser cleaning cell to Vander-Bend Manufacturing, a U.S.-based precision sheet metal manufacturer that produces infrastructure components for the data center supply chain serving the nation's largest hyperscale operators. The order, valued at approximately $0.8 million, marks the Company's entry into the data center infrastructure supply chain, one of the most capital-intensive areas of the U.S. economy.Vander-Bend will deploy the system to automate a critical pre-weld processing step in the production of zinc-coated sheet metal panels. Before two panels can be joined, the coating must be removed at every weld zone or the weld will fail - a step previously performed manually, by hand. The manual process was slow, labor-intensive, and inconsistent, and conventional methods such as bead blasting could not reliably reach the complex geometries of the panels, creating a bottleneck ahead of welding.Laser Photonics' solution is a fully enclosed robotic cell built around two coordinated robots: one positions each part and presents it to the cleaning station, while the second guides a laser ablation head precisely into the zones that require preparation. The cell is programmable by part type rather than dedicated to a single application, allowing Vander-Bend to run different components through the same system simply by switching programs. This versatility makes the system a horizontal capability across the customer's operations rather than a single-purpose machine, and positions Laser Photonics for potential follow-on orders as Vander-Bend scales its data center production.The delivery positions Laser Photonics within the data center infrastructure supply chain at a time when data center construction represents one of the most aggressive capital expenditure cycles in the U.S. economy. At the supplier level, output is increasingly constrained not by demand but by labor availability and consistency on manual preparation steps that have not yet been automated. By automating pre-weld processing, suppliers such as Vander-Bend can increase throughput without adding headcount, supporting the pace of the broader hyperscale buildout. ACCESS NewswireFiling of First Quarter 2026 Form 10-Q Restores Compliance with Nasdaq Listing Rule 5250(c)(1)ORLANDO, FL / ACCESS Newswire / June 12, 2026 / Laser Photonics Corporation (NASDAQ:LASE) ("Laser Photonics" or the "Company"), a global leader in laser systems for industrial and defense applications, today announced that on June 12, 2026, it received written notice from the Listing Qualifications Department of The Nasdaq Stock Market LLC ("Nasdaq") confirming that the Company has regained compliance with Nasdaq Listing Rule 5250(c)(1), which requires listed companies to timely file all required periodic financial reports with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(the "SEC"). Accordingly, Nasdaq has determined that the matter is now closed.On May 21, 2026, Nasdaq notified the Company that it was not in compliance with Nasdaq Listing Rule 5250(c)(1) due to the delayed filing of its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for the period ended March 31, 2026 (the "Quarterly Report"). We enter the balance of 2026 with a stronger foundation, a growing defense pipeline, and clear priorities to convert our backlog into higher-margin revenue," concluded Tupuola.First Quarter 2026 Financial ResultsTotal net sales for the first quarter of 2026 were $0.9 million, as compared to $2.3 million in the same year-ago quarter. The decrease was primarily attributable to lower equipment deliveries during the period and the timing of customer purchasing decisions, project execution schedules, and revenue recognition milestones.Gross loss for the first quarter of 2026 was $0.4 million, as compared to gross profit of $0.9 million in the same year-ago quarter. The decline primarily reflected the lower sales volume relative to the Company's manufacturing cost base, including production costs that were under-absorbed at reduced revenue levels.Total operating expenses for the first quarter of 2026 were $2.4 million, essentially flat as compared to $2.5 million in the same year-ago quarter, reflecting continued cost discipline.Net loss for the first quarter of 2026 totaled $2.9 million, or $(0.11) per basic and diluted share, compared to a net loss of $1.7 million, or $(0.12) per share, in the same year-ago quarter.The Company ended the quarter with $1.6 million in cash, up from $0.7 million at December 31, 2025. During the quarter, the Company repaid all past-due notes payable, including related-party borrowings, and strengthened its working capital position. In April 2026, the Company raised an additional $3.6 million in net proceeds through further warrant inducements.About Laser Photonics CorporationLaser Photonics Corporation (NASDAQ:LASE) is a global leader in laser systems for industrial and defense applications. ACCESS NewswireCleanTech laser cleaning systems offer commercial vehicle part servicers an eco-friendly, efficient method to meet DPF and DOC maintenance guidelinesORLANDO, FL / ACCESS Newswire / June 9, 2026 / Laser Photonics Corporation (NASDAQ:LASE) ("Laser Photonics" or the "Company"), a global leader in laser systems for industrial and defense applications, is streamlining maintenance for the commercial trucking industry. The Company today highlighted how its automated laser cleaning solutions help fleet remanufacturing shops meet RP 374 - guidelines introduced by the Technology & Maintenance Council of the American Trucking Association that standardize the maintenance protocols of DPFs and DOCs.While RP 374 specifically governs interior cleaning protocols, ensuring the exterior of Diesel Particulate Filters (DPFs) and Diesel Oxidation Catalysts (DOCs) is pristine is equally critical for successful reassembly and achieving a gas-tight seal. Over hundreds of thousands of miles on the road, these exterior housings accumulate heavy layers of grime, corrosion, and baked-on soot. By pairing advanced laser cleaning technology with automated systems, fleet remanufacturing shops can effectively address exterior prep alongside their interior compliance processes, drastically streamlining the maintenance workflow.Today, Laser Photonics' CleanTech laser cleaning systems are already at work in some of the country's leading remanufacturing facilities, proving the commercial viability and efficiency of laser cleaning on a large scale."We deliver custom robotic CleanTech solutions that help fleet service shops align with strict maintenance protocols like RP 374," said Wayne Tupuola, CEO of Laser Photonics. "Since implementing our automated system at a large reman facility in Utah a few years ago, the client has successfully streamlined what used to be a tedious, labor-intensive process, capturing massive time and cost savings while maintaining total compliance."Key Advantages of Laser CleaningEliminates Legacy Setbacks: Replaces time-consuming processes that generate hazardous waste and risk damaging sensitive surfaces.Protects Component Integrity: Employs a precise, non-contact laser beam that instantly vaporizes exterior contaminants without altering the underlying metal.Eco-Friendly & Cost-Effective: Operates entirely media-free with zero chemicals or abrasives, drastically reducing disposal costs and a facility's environmental footprint.Accelerates Throughput: Speeds up maintenance cycles to deliver faster fleet turnaround times and a superior, standardized clean optimized for inspection and reassembly.Laser Photonics delivers comprehensive automation solutions at the convergence of robotics and laser cleaning, featuring mechanized transport and rotation specialized for cylindrical parts like DPFs and DOCs. ACCESS NewswireORLANDO, FL / ACCESS Newswire / May 22, 2026 / Laser Photonics Corporation (NASDAQ:LASE) ("Laser Photonics" or the "Company"), a global leader in laser systems for industrial and defense applications, today announced that on May 21, 2026, it received a notice (the "Notice") from the Listing Qualifications Department of The Nasdaq Stock Market LLC ("Nasdaq") indicating that, as a result of the Company's delay in filing its Quarterly Report on Form 10-Q for the period ended March 31, 2026 (the "Quarterly Report") with the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(the "SEC"), the Company is not in compliance with the requirements for continued listing under Nasdaq Listing Rule 5250(c)(1) (the "Listing Rule").The Notice has no immediate effect on the listing or trading of the Company's securities on Nasdaq. However, if the Company fails to timely regain compliance with the Listing Rule, the Company's securities will be subject to delisting from Nasdaq.Under Nasdaq rules, the Company has 60 calendar days from the date of the Notice to either file the Quarterly Report or submit a plan to Nasdaq to regain compliance with Nasdaq's listing rules. If a plan is submitted and accepted, the Company may be granted up to 180 calendar days from the Quarterly Report's due date, or November 16, 2026, to regain compliance. ACCESS NewswireORLANDO, FL / ACCESS Newswire / May 21, 2026 / Laser Photonics Corporation (NASDAQ:LASE) ("Laser Photonics" or the "Company"), a global leader in laser systems for industrial and defense applications, together with Fonon Technologies, an affiliated company within the LASE Group of Companies, today highlighted its compact laser marking solution for the permanent marking of components and infrastructure in military environments.The DefenseTech MRLS Marking Laser 5010 (DTMM-5010) is a portable, maintenance-free fiber laser marking system purpose-built for defense logistics and field operations. Utilizing high-precision 1064 nm fiber laser technology with Q-switching capability, the system delivers permanent, tamper-resistant marks on both metal and non-metal surfaces without the use of consumables such as inks, labels, or chemical etchants. Marks produced by the DTMM-5010 are engineered to withstand heavy use, extreme temperatures, and harsh environmental wear, ensuring reliable part identification and traceability throughout an asset's lifecycle. The compact, self-contained unit requires minimal operator training and limited personal protective equipment (PPE), making it well-suited for rapid deployment in logistics depots, maintenance facilities, and forward operating environments. The DTMM-5010 is designed and manufactured in Lake Mary, Florida, with globally sourced components. DTMM-5010 Technical SpecificationsMarking Depth: 100 micronLaser Source: 1064 nmSafety: CDRH Class IVOperating Mode: Q-SwitchingMarking Area: 2 in sq - 4 in sqControls: Windows-Based InterfaceManagement Commentary"The DTMM-5010 addresses a critical need in defense logistics: the ability to permanently and reliably mark components and assets in the field without the cost and complexity of traditional marking methods," said Wayne Tupuola, Chief Executive Officer of Laser Photonics.
